The automotive exhaust device market is undergoing significant transformations driven by both regulatory requirements and technological advancements. Some of the key trends observed in this market include:
Emission Control Technologies: With stringent emission norms being enforced worldwide, automakers are increasingly incorporating advanced emission control technologies like selective catalytic reduction (SCR), exhaust gas recirculation (EGR), and diesel particulate filters (DPFs) in their vehicles.
Shift Towards Electric Vehicles (EVs): The growing adoption of EVs has led to a reduction in the demand for traditional exhaust systems. However, the transition is also fostering innovation in exhaust technologies, such as those tailored for hybrid vehicles.
Lightweight Materials: To improve vehicle fuel efficiency and reduce carbon footprints, manufacturers are utilizing lightweight materials in exhaust systems, such as aluminum and titanium, which offer improved durability and reduced vehicle weight.
Integration with Hybrid Powertrains: Hybrid and plug-in hybrid electric vehicles (PHEVs) are increasingly requiring advanced exhaust technologies that can meet both conventional and electric vehicle emission standards. These powertrains are prompting exhaust system innovations for improved performance.
Focus on Sustainability: The demand for sustainable and eco-friendly solutions is encouraging manufacturers to explore recycling and the reuse of materials in exhaust systems, which is contributing to the market's growth.

1. What is an automotive exhaust system?
An automotive exhaust system directs engine gases away from the vehicle’s engine, controls emissions, and minimizes noise.
2. Why are automotive exhaust systems important?
They play a crucial role in reducing harmful emissions, improving engine performance, and ensuring compliance with environmental regulations.
3. What are the main components of an automotive exhaust system?
Key components include the exhaust manifold, catalytic converter, muffler, and exhaust pipes.
4. How does a catalytic converter work?
A catalytic converter reduces harmful emissions by converting toxic gases like carbon monoxide and nitrogen oxides into less harmful substances.
5. What are the different types of exhaust systems used in vehicles?
Types include single exhaust systems, dual exhaust systems, and turbo-back exhaust systems, among others.
6. How do emissions regulations impact the automotive exhaust market?
Stricter emissions regulations increase demand for advanced exhaust technologies to help vehicles meet compliance standards.
7. What is the role of diesel particulate filters (DPFs)?
DPFs capture and remove particulate matter from diesel engine exhaust gases to reduce air pollution.
8. How does exhaust gas recirculation (EGR) help reduce emissions?
EGR recycles a portion of exhaust gases back into the engine to reduce nitrogen oxide (NOx) emissions.
9. Are electric vehicles exempt from using exhaust systems?
Yes, electric vehicles do not require traditional exhaust systems as they produce no tailpipe emissions.
10. How are aftermarket exhaust systems different from original equipment manufacturer (OEM) systems?
Aftermarket systems are designed for replacement and performance enhancement, offering more customization options than OEM systems.

17. What are selective catalytic reduction (SCR) systems used for?
SCR systems reduce NOx emissions by injecting a urea-based solution into the exhaust stream, converting harmful gases into harmless nitrogen and water vapor.
